WebThe remaining subunit, sigma factor, is required for RNA polymerase to bind to the promoter. With out sigma, or also the specificity factor, the enzyme only has a loose affinity for DNA, therefore only when the sigma factor is present will the initiation factor complex bind at the appropriate promoter location and sequence such as the -10 (TATAAT) and … WebDec 24, 2024 · The sigma factors identified to date are characterized based on molecular weight and have shown diversity between bacterial species as well.
